General Info
In Block
58011af626444267bd375884849823567491466413f3687ef3bae39b2eda1e07
In block height
Total Input
81633.17193428 RDD
Total Output
81633.17193428 RDD
Transaction Details
Fee
0 RDD
mined Sun, 06 Apr 2014 05:29:10 UTC
From
65225.60643718 RDDFrom
16407.5654971 RDDTo
To
To
To
To
To